Postgresql设置远程访问(需要设置防火墙或者关闭防火墙)

Postgresql我通过百度已经将pg_hba.confpostgresql.conf文件设置好(网上bd一大堆

  • pg_hba.conf(IPv4 : host    all             all             0.0.0.0/0               trust
# TYPE  DATABASE        USER            ADDRESS                 METHOD
host    all             all              0.0.0.0/0              trust
# IPv4 local connections:
host    all             all             127.0.0.1/32            md5
host    all             all             0.0.0.0/0               trust
# IPv6 local connections:
host    all             all             ::1/128                 md5
# Allow replication connections from localhost, by a user with the
# replication privilege.
host    replication     all             127.0.0.1/32            md5
host    replication     all             ::1/128                 md5
  • postgresql.conf

此时别人连接我的数据库还是不得行,此时我又反向去连接对方得数据库成功了,设置都是一样得,有点懵逼。

总是连接超时,是不是中途连接丢失了什么东西或者计算机拒绝了我(想起了防火墙),跑去看了一下防火墙发现自己得防火墙是开着的,别人得是关着得,经测试我打开对方得防火墙就连接不上了,但是我又不想关闭自己防火墙,就继续如下操作。

1.打开防火墙新建规则

2.选择端口,下一步

3.设置Postgresql端口(安装得时候默认都是5432,在postgresql.conf文件中可以查看

4.接下来都是默认下一步即可,最后就可以顺利访问了。

阿里云部署远程访问需要管理员开通PG的端口号,不然远程是访问不到的

QQ群(GIS开发交流、数据共享、软件使用):993836992

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值